> Running the following command with attached yaml file
> ./cassandra-stress user profile=request_trace_2.yaml o\(likelyquery0=1,likelyquery1=2,insert=1\) -node 127.0.0.1
> Getting the following error:
> Generating batches with [1..1] partitions and [0..0] rows (of [1..1] total rows in the partitions)
> Exception in thread "main" java.lang.RuntimeException: InvalidRequestException(why:line 1:28 no viable alternative at input 'WHERE' (UPDATE "request_trace" SET  [WHERE] service_context_id...))

> Please take note of the CREATE Table statement in the YAML file
> CREATE TABLE request_trace (service_context_id text,trace_statement text, PRIMARY KEY (service_context_id, trace_statement))
> When adding an extra column, it works.
